Roero Arneis - Valfaccenda

Produced from the Arneis vine, an ancient and fascinating white Roero vine. The wine is born through the assembly of grapes that come from two different vineyards that are located in Valfaccenda, on clay-clay soils rich in fossils. The first vineyard is called "Cescu", is about 60 years old, and is located on sandy and silty soils. Its grapes are fermented in barrique with a 7 days maceration on the skins. The second vineyard is located "Dietro Casa", has 20 years and is located on loamy soils. Its grapes are vinified in steel. After some months of refinement on the fine lees we proceed to the assembly. The Roero Arneis of Valfaccenda has a deep straw-yellow color. The nose expresses aromas of ripe and exotic fruit with mineral hints. On the palate it is warm, tasty, characterized by a lively freshness and a long and savory finish.

Service

It is recommended to serve it at a temperature of 8/10 ° in tulip glasses. Daily wine that does not disdain to be aged a few years in the cellar.

Pairing

Excellent with preparations based on fresh fish and seafood. Good also to combine with white meat.

Cellar: Valfaccenda

Valfaccenda is located in Canale, on the hills of the Roero, a UNESCO heritage site since 2014, where the landscapes are enlivened by nervous profiles and the land is of sandy origin. The company was founded in 2010 and is managed by the couple Luca Faccenda and Carolina Oggero who started their project to renovate the grandfather's old farmhouse and restore the old family vineyards of Arneis and Nebbiolo, class 1982, after taking a degree in oenology in Alba, he began to "make his bones" in a prestigious winery in Barolo. Carolina, on the other hand, worked in Turin as a graphic designer, and her contribution to the company is immediately evident from the splendid labels she designed. Today Luca and Carolina manage 4 hectares of vineyards divided between two vineyards: one facing south, located in Santo Stefano Roero, which receives the sun all day and gives rich, warm and ripe grapes. The other facing east, in Val Faccenda, a small valley between Canale and Cisterna. The production settles on the 20000 bottles divided between the "Vin Da Beive", their daily red wine, the "Valfaccenda Rosso" based on Nebbiolo and aged in large casks, and the "Valfaccenda Bianco" produced from Arneis grapes. The wines of Valfaccenda reflect these hills, the only Roero, nothing else.
